If no baseline has been set for this patient, the first five minute value after the start of monitoring is
automatically set as baseline. If you set a new baseline the previous baseline is discarded. As the QTc
alarm is based on the difference between the baseline and the current value, setting an inappropriate
new baseline may prevent a QTc alarm from being generated. Discharging a patient clears the
baseline.

QT Alarms
There are two QT alarms, QTc high limit alarm and QTc high alarm. The QTc high limit alarm is
generated when the QTc value exceeds the set limit for more than 5 minutes. The QTc alarm is
generated when the difference between the current value and the baseline value exceeds the set limit for
more than 5 minutes.
The CANNOT ANALYZE QT INOP and the
?_will be displayed when no QT measurement could be
calculated for 10 minutes. Up to this time the previous valid value will be displayed. The following
additional messages on the cause of the invalid measurements may also be displayed.
Additional Message Cause of Invalid QT Measurement
QT Startup
QT monitoring was just turned on or has been reset
Asystole or Leads Off
1 Not all specified leads needed to perform QT analysis are
available, or
2 Asystole condition is detected
Insufficient Valid
Leads
Not enough valid QRS complexes to generate a QT measurement
Invalid rhythm for QTc
Not enough valid RR intervals to generate QT-HR, the averaged HR
used for QTc calculation
High QT-HR
QT-HR exceeds the specified upper limit of 150 bpm (for adults) or 180
bpm (for neonates and pediatrics)
Small R Wave
R-wave of the signal is too small
Small T Wave
T-wave of the signal is too small
End of T Not detected
End of the T-Wave cannot be accurately detected
QT Out Of Range
QT measurement is outside the specified range of valid QT values (200-
800 msec)
QTc Out Of Range
QTc measurement is outside the specified range of valid QTc values
(200-800 msec)
QTc Erratic
QTc measurements are not stable
